The Shadow of Death

William Holman Hunt · 1873-74

Provenance

Ownership history

  1. Commissioned by Thomas Agnew & Sons, London, March 1873; sold to John Heugh, London, December 8, 1873; sold, Christie’s, London, March 17, 1877, lot 56, to Thomas Agnew & Sons London [annotated sale catalogue; Agnew Stock Book, no. 295, National Gallery, London; in curatorial object file]; sold to John Throgmorton, Middlemore, Birmingham, England, December 23, 1896; bequeathed to the trustees of the Middlemore Estate, 1925; consigned to Thomas Agnew & Sons, London, June 5, 1973; sold to private collector, August 13, 1975; sold Sotheby’s, November 2, 1994, lot 172, to Lord Lloyd-Webber [sale catalogue in curatorial object file]; sold to the Art Institute of Chicago, 2021.

Recorded by Art Institute of Chicago.

Exhibitions

Exhibition history

  • Melbourne, The Centennial International Exhibition, Aug. 1, 1888-Mar. 9, 1889, cat. 51.
  • Birmingham Museum and Art Gallery, long term loan, 1905-1906.
  • Birmingham Museum and Art Gallery, long term loan, 1935-1973.
  • Liverpool, Walker Art Gallery, William Holman Hunt, Mar.-April 1969; London, Victoria and Albert Museum, May-June 1969, cat. 46.
  • London, Thomas Agnew and Sons, Painting in England, 1630-1870, June 5-Jul.13, 1973, cat. 63.
  • Baden-Baden, Germany, Staatliche Kunsthalle, Praraffaeliten, Nov. 23, 1973-Feb. 24, 1974, cat. 48.
  • London, Royal Academy of Arts, Pre-Raphaelite and Other Masters: The Andrew Lloyd Webber Collection, Sept. 20 – Dec. 12, 2003, cat. 64.
